I imagine there are non-public situations where this would also make sense:
using your computer next to a sleeping spouse, child, or roommate, for example.
But when you're not in such an environment, it would be really annoying, so it
couldn't be a thing that just always happens.

So an option could work here, but the system can't detect when you're in an
environment that would benefit from this feature, so you would have to remember
to turn the option on when you're in such an environment. And if you're going
to need to remember to turn something on manually... you might as well just
remember to pause the audio before unplugging your headphones. :)
